Transaction 316991427b141cdc598d84313fd73698415778150ff1e36047770d649ea5301a
1 Input
2 Outputs
- 316991427b141cdc598d84313fd73698415778150ff1e36047770d649ea5301a:0
- 316991427b141cdc598d84313fd73698415778150ff1e36047770d649ea5301a:1
value 2980000
address 1HT3euqeC3zRur9ZLwRZ2ZgyVj3MgMZpKx
value 924618601
address 35Fhdn4fjBpD7tje8ehvJ3KzUFRH1sMgM6